One of the cool features I enjoy on my Mac is something called "spaces." Basically, you are allowed several numer of desktops to interchange between on the same computer. This prevents screens from getting cramped and allows more organization for the user. Rather than clicking on the bottome line of open applications to pull up pages, clicking on the application brings you to the space it is already open in, free from the clutter of your other applications. You can have your web browser in one space, word document in another and an excel spreadheet in a third. You can switch between each space using your directional pad and makes for a much more organized experience.
I constantly find myself lost on my own computer screen with all the documents I have opened at one time. This technology could help solve the confusion.
